Chapter 374: Langya's Conclusion. [377]
Summary
The Sui Jun took control of a mountain stronghold after General Jin Er's death prompted bandits to surrender. Jin Long reported the situation to Zhang Xuan, who decided to spare the remaining soldiers and arranged for Madam Xu and her daughters to be safe in Beihai County. Xu Shi provided details about the stronghold's vast inventory, which delighted Zhang Xuan. He ordered the treasure to be moved and planned to reward his troops. Meanwhile, Yu Shi Ji received a bribe from Sun Xuan Ya's associates seeking clemency, while preparing for the Emperor's unexpected return to the capital. Yang Guang was pleased with Zhang Xuan's successful campaign against the bandits, which strengthened the court's position.Full content
